Scots women's basketball drops season-opener to College of the Ozarks

POINT LOOKOUT, Mo. - The Lyon College women's basketball Scots' season-opener didn't end exactly as they wanted in a 92-80 loss to the College of the Ozarks Bobcats at  Keeter Gymnasium Tuesday night.

The Scots (0-1) were ahead 18-10 in the first quarter, but the Bobcats made a run and came to take a 24-22 lead by the end of the first quarter. College of the Ozarks (4-2) outscored Lyon College 26-13 in the second period to take a 50-35 halftime lead.

The Scots came out of the break to outscore the Bobcats 29-18 to cut the lead to 68-64. In the final period, Lyon College had the game down to one point with five minutes left, but the Bobcats made another run to close out the game.

Allison Byars and Paige Tate both scored 22 points each to lead the Scots scoring attack, while Kristen Baham and Mari-Hanna Newsom each had 12 points. Savanna Lopez came off the bench to score nine points and Kayla Richardson added three.

The Scots started off with a 6-2 lead with two three-pointers from Byars. Newsom hit a three-pointer and Byars got free for a jumper to make it an 11-4 Lyon College lead. Baham hit a three-pointer and Tate scored inside for a 16-6 lead. Two free throws from Tate made it 18-10 with 5:01 left in the first quarter.
The Bobcats went on an 8-2 run to close the gap before Baham hit a basket for Lyon College. College of the Ozarks scored the next four points to take a two point lead by the end of the first quarter.

Byars tied the game for the Scots to start the second quarter, 24-24. Richardson hit a free throw, but Batesville-native Taylor Rush put the Bobcats back in front with a three-pointer. Tate made two free throws to tie the game at 27-27. Minutes later, Tate scored again inside and Byars tied the game at 31-31 on a jumper. With five minutes to go in the half, Tate hit from inside to tie it at 33-33. A jumper by Richardson kept the Scots close after a three-pointer from the Bobcats, but from there College of the Ozarks went on a  14-0 run to end the half leading by 15 points.

Newsom started the third quarter for the Scots with a deep three-pointer, then Tate and Byars scored. Baham made a jumper and Newsom hit another three-pointer to cut the Ozarks lead to 10 points. Byars made a steal and layup to make it eight points and Tate scored inside for Lyon College. Byars scored again to cut the Bobcats lead to four points with 4:39 to go in the third quarter.
Ozarks moved back out to an 11-point lead, but Tate made three shots in a row to cut the advantage back to eight points. Three-pointers from Newsom and Baham made it 68-64.

Byars opened the fourth quarter with a basket to cut Ozarks lead to two points, but the Bobcats moved back out to a seven point lead before Tate scored inside again. Lopez came in to score inside and Baham scored on a jump shot. Lopez put in another basket and added a free throw cut the Ozarks lead to 77-76 with 5:08 to play. 
Ozarks scored the next five points, but Lopez scored twice to make it 86-80. From there Lyon College didn't score in the final 2:23.
